#07f222 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07f222 is composed of 2.7% red, 94.9%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 86%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 126.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 48.8%. #07f222 color hex could be obtained by blending #0eff44 with #00e500.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#07f222 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07f222 has RGB values of R:7, G:242,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 520738.

Shades and Tints of #07f222
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000d02 is the darkest color, while #f9fff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#07f222
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7f7b is the less saturated color, while #07f222 is the most saturated one.
